FOR RENT: Charming Home with Solar, Outdoor Living, and Easy SF Access Welcome to your new home! This cozy yet spacious 860 sq. ft. home sits on a 5,662 sq. ft. lot and features 2 bedrooms and 1 bathroom perfect for a couple, small family, or individual looking for comfort, convenience, and style.
Home Features & Amenities:
Solar Panels Enjoy all the comforts of home without the high electric bill! The solar system keeps PG&E costs minimal, even with extra perks like the outdoor jacuzzi. Jacuzzi with Lighting Soak and unwind under the stars without worrying about energy usage.
Spacious Deck with a View Great for lounging, entertaining, or enjoying your morning coffee.
Beautifully Landscaped Front & Backyard Featuring low-maintenance succulents, a vertical garden, and peaceful greenery.
Outdoor Firepit & Water Fountain Feature Set the mood for relaxing evenings at home. Mini Bocce Court Perfect for a bit of fun in your own backyard.
Modern Conveniences Dishwasher, new washer/dryer, 1-car garage, and attractive indoor/outdoor lighting.
Location & Accessibility:
Just 7 minutes to the Vallejo Ferry Terminal, offering multiple daily trips to San Francisco ideal for commuters looking to save on city rent without sacrificing access.
Under 1 mile to Island Pacific Seafood Market & Filipino Restaurant Close to major retailers: Costco, Target, Safeway, BestBuy, Ross, Marshall's, and more (2 4 miles away) Convenient access to I-80 (less than 1 mile) for easy travel in any direction. Minutes from Kaiser Permanente (3.8 mi) and Downtown Benicia (6 mi)
